how to write code for finding KL transform in Matlab

Well here is the code
clc;
close all;
clear all;
I=imread('cameraman.tif');
I=im2double(I);
m=1;
for i=1:8:256
for j=1:8:256
for x=0:7
for y=0:7
img(x+1,y+1)=I(i+x,j+y);
end
end
k=0;
for l=1:8
img_expect{k+1}=img(:,l)*img(:,l)';
k=k+1;
end
imgexp=zeros(8:8);
for l=1:8
imgexp=imgexp+(1/8)*img_expect{l};%expectation of E[xx']
end
img_mean=zeros(8,1);
for l=1:8
img_mean=img_mean+(1/8)*img(:,l);
end
img_mean_trans=img_mean*img_mean';
img_covariance=imgexp - img_mean_trans;
[v{m},d{m}]=eig(img_covariance);
temp=v{m};
m=m+1;
for l=1:8
v{m-1}(:,l)=temp(:,8-(l-1));
end
for l=1:8
trans_img1(:,l)=v{m-1}*img(:,l);
end
for x=0:7
for y=0:7
transformed_img(i+x,j+y)=trans_img1(x+1,y+1);
end
end
mask=[1 1 1 1 1 1 1 1
1 1 1 1 1 1 1 1
1 1 1 1 1 1 1 1
1 1 1 1 1 1 1 1
1 1 1 1 1 1 1 1
1 1 1 1 1 1 1 1
1 1 1 1 1 1 1 1
1 1 1 1 1 1 1 1 ];
trans_img=trans_img1.*mask;
for l=1:8
inv_trans_img(:,l)=v{m-1}'*trans_img(:,l);
end
for x=0:7
for y=0:7
inv_transformed_img(i+x,j+y)=inv_trans_img(x+1,y+1);
end
end
end
end
imshow(transformed_img);
figure
imshow(inv_transformed_img);
